Understanding the Role of a Civil Attorney

A civil attorney specializes in non-criminal legal matters, representing individuals and businesses in various legal disputes. Unlike criminal attorneys who focus on criminal offenses, civil attorneys handle cases involving personal injury, contract disputes, property disputes, and more. Their primary goal is to protect their clients’ rights and secure a favorable outcome in civil matters.

When it comes to civil law, there are numerous areas in which a civil attorney can provide their expertise. For example, they may assist clients in resolving disputes related to employment, such as wrongful termination or workplace discrimination. They may also handle cases involving intellectual property, such as copyright or trademark infringement. Additionally, civil attorneys can help individuals navigate complex issues related to family law, including divorce, child custody, and alimony.

Key Responsibilities of a Civil Attorney

When you hire a civil attorney, you can expect them to fulfill several important responsibilities. Firstly, they will thoroughly analyze your case to understand its strengths and weaknesses. This involves conducting extensive research, reviewing relevant laws and regulations, and examining any available evidence. By doing so, they can develop a comprehensive understanding of your situation and determine the best legal approach.

Once they have assessed your case, a civil attorney will then develop a legal strategy tailored to your specific situation. This strategy may involve negotiation, mediation, or litigation, depending on the nature of the dispute and your desired outcome. They will guide you through the entire legal process, explaining each step and ensuring that you understand your rights and options.

Additionally, a civil attorney will represent you in court, if necessary. They will present your case to a judge or jury, using their legal expertise to argue in your favor. Throughout the legal proceedings, they will advocate for your rights, ensuring that your voice is heard and that your interests are protected.

Factors to Consider When Choosing a Civil Attorney

Choosing the right civil attorney is crucial for the success of your case. To ensure you make an informed decision, consider the following factors:

Experience and Specialization

When evaluating potential attorneys, prioritize those with extensive experience in civil law and a track record of success. Look for attorneys who specialize in the specific area relevant to your case. For example, if you are facing a personal injury claim, seek an attorney with a strong background in personal injury law.

Experience is not only important in terms of years in practice but also the number of cases handled. An attorney who has successfully resolved numerous civil cases similar to yours will have a deep understanding of the legal strategies and tactics that work best. They will know how to navigate the complexities of the legal system and anticipate potential challenges that may arise during your case.

Specialization is equally important. Civil law encompasses a wide range of areas, including personal injury, employment disputes, contract disputes, and more. Each area requires specific knowledge and expertise. By choosing an attorney who specializes in the specific area relevant to your case, you can benefit from their in-depth understanding of the laws, regulations, and precedents that apply to your situation.

Reputation and Reviews

Researching the reputation of the attorneys you are considering is a crucial step in the selection process. In addition to reviewing their website and credentials, take the time to read online reviews and testimonials from previous clients. These reviews can provide valuable insights into the attorney’s professionalism, communication skills, and overall client satisfaction.

Consider seeking recommendations from trusted sources, such as friends, family members, or other professionals who have had experience with civil attorneys. Their firsthand experiences can give you a better understanding of an attorney’s reputation and help you make a more informed decision.

A positive reputation indicates not only legal expertise but also professionalism and integrity. An attorney with a strong reputation is more likely to have established relationships with other legal professionals, which can be beneficial in negotiating settlements or collaborating with experts in related fields.

Communication and Availability

Effective communication is crucial in any attorney-client relationship. Look for an attorney who is responsive, listens attentively, and takes the time to understand your concerns. During your initial consultation, pay attention to how the attorney communicates with you and whether they provide clear explanations of the legal process and your options.

Additionally, consider their availability and workload. You need an attorney who can devote sufficient time and attention to your case. Ask about their caseload and how they manage their workload to ensure they can provide the level of attention your case deserves. A lawyer with too many ongoing cases may struggle to give your case the time and focus it requires.

Furthermore, inquire about their preferred method of communication. Some attorneys prefer phone calls, while others may rely more on email or in-person meetings. Understanding their communication style and preferences can help ensure that you are comfortable and can effectively communicate throughout the duration of your case.

The Process of Finding a Civil Attorney Near You

Now that we have explored the factors to consider when choosing a civil attorney, let’s delve into the process of finding one near you:

Utilizing Online Directories

Online directories, such as legal websites or state bar associations, can provide a wealth of information regarding local civil attorneys. These directories often include attorney profiles, areas of specialization, contact information, and client reviews. Utilize these resources to create a list of potential attorneys to consider.

Seeking Recommendations and Referrals

Seeking recommendations from friends, family, or colleagues who have worked with civil attorneys can be valuable. They can provide insights into the attorney’s communication style, professionalism, and overall satisfaction with the legal services received. Referrals can help narrow down your options and ensure that you find someone trustworthy.

Evaluating Potential Attorneys

Once you have compiled a list of potential attorneys, schedule initial consultations to assess their suitability for your case. During these meetings, ask pertinent questions about their experience, past cases, success rates, and approach to handling your specific legal matter. Use this opportunity to gauge their responsiveness, level of engagement, and compatibility with your needs.

Understanding Legal Fees and Payment Structures

Before hiring a civil attorney, it is crucial to understand the potential costs involved. Legal fees can vary depending on the complexity of your case, the attorney’s experience, and your location. Common types of legal fees include:

  1. Hourly Rates: Attorneys charge an hourly rate for the time they spend working on your case. The rate can vary significantly based on the attorney’s experience and reputation.
  2. Flat Fees: In some cases, attorneys may offer a flat fee for specific legal services, such as drafting contracts or reviewing documents. This payment structure provides clarity upfront regarding the cost of the service.
  3. Contingency Fees: Commonly used in personal injury cases, attorneys may work on a contingency basis, where they only receive payment if they successfully secure compensation for you. The fee is typically a percentage of the awarded amount.

Negotiating a Payment Plan

If you are concerned about covering the costs of legal representation, discuss payment options with the attorney during your consultation. Some attorneys may be open to negotiating a payment plan or providing alternative arrangements to make their services more accessible.
